The Defining Pulse of Seasons
The character of the tropical seasonal forest savanna is fundamentally dictated by its climate. Regions within this biome experience a pronounced annual cycle, typically featuring a lengthy dry season that can last for five to seven months. During this period, rainfall becomes scarce, humidity plummets, and the risk of fire is high. The subsequent wet season delivers intense, though often concentrated, rainfall that replenishes soils and triggers a rapid explosion of life. This stark alternation between moisture stress and thermal abundance is the primary force sculpting the vegetation and animal behavior observed throughout the year.
Flora: A Strategic Balance of Trees and Grasses
The plant life of this ecosystem is a study in evolutionary compromise. The tree component is less dense than in a true rainforest, with species exhibiting deciduous habits to conserve water during the dry months. Key flora includes drought-resistant hardwoods, scattered canopy emergents, and a robust understory of fire-tolerant shrubs. Grasses form the dominant ground cover, creating a continuous layer that fuels the frequent fires. This intricate mosaic of trees, grasses, and forbs supports a level of biodiversity that is often comparable to, yet distinctly different from, its purely forested or purely grassy counterparts.
Fire: The Dominant Ecological Force
Fire is not a disturbance in the tropical seasonal forest savanna; it is a fundamental, recurring process that maintains the system's equilibrium. Ignited naturally by lightning or anthropogenically, these fires clear out accumulated dead biomass, recycle nutrients back into the soil, and suppress the encroachment of woody plants into grassland areas. Many tree species have developed remarkable adaptations, such as thick bark and the ability to resprout from protected buds, allowing them to survive and even thrive in this pyric environment. The landscape is thus a palimpsest of recent burns and vigorous regrowth, constantly renewing the structure of the ecosystem.
Fauna: Adaptations to a Seasonal World
The animal life of the seasonal forest savanna is as diverse as it is visible. Large herbivores, including various species of antelope, zebra, and elephant, are quintessential to this landscape, grazing the grasses and browsing on shrubs and tree leaves. Their presence, in turn, supports a robust predator community, featuring lions, leopards, and packs of wild dogs. Birdlife is equally spectacular, with raptors soaring on thermal updrafts and numerous songbirds filling the canopy during the wet season when insects are abundant. These migrations and behaviors are intrinsically linked to the seasonal availability of water and food.
Human Influence and Conservation Challenges
For centuries, human populations have inhabited and shaped the tropical seasonal forest savanna, utilizing its resources for agriculture, grazing, and settlement. However, modern pressures are intensifying. The conversion of land for large-scale agriculture, such as cattle ranching and crop farming, fragments habitats and disrupts traditional fire regimes. Unsustainable logging and poaching further threaten the integrity of the ecosystem. Conservation efforts now focus on establishing protected areas, promoting sustainable land-use practices, and recognizing the vital role that indigenous communities play as stewards of this dynamic landscape.
